Counterpoints Interview

with Jason Cannata

 

What messages or themes does the Counterpoints film hope to convey to the people of the mental health community?

Its main point is reaching those with mental illnesses to effectively eliminate the fears of therapy, so we can encourage everyone to enter treatment earlier. We realize that the biggest problem is that there are so many people today not reporting their illnesses, and those illnesses spiral out of control fast without treatment, so the film aims to stop that trend.

What is currently causing those people to stay silent or to hesitate when searching for help with their mental illness?

I think there’s a fear of therapy, and that is certainly natural, because there’s so much misinformation out there about it, and it scares people, which is why we want to present therapists that take viewers through the process, so they can see what actually happens in your sessions, and see why therapy is able to help.

Was therapy influential for you or to the main themes in Counterpoints, and if so, how is your own personal therapy sessions influencing those for the film’s content?

When I went into therapy it changed my life, the sessions were the counter to the intrusive thoughts, and my therapist showed me how to form the “counterpoints” by myself, so honestly, without her, I would not be sitting here today. I’ve seen what therapy can do, and that is the foundation to the film, so yes, there is that influence, however, I’m not in the film, it’s not about me, and the real purpose of its content is to apply the powerful, positive effects of therapy to every subset of this mental illness, so that it helps everyone watching, because that’s who it’s really for and about.
